Why the Four Styles of Retro Drink Matter for Your Brand Identity

The versatility of Retro Drink comes from its four distinct styles: Regular, Outline, ShadowUp, and ShadowDown, which allow you to maintain consistency across different mediums. As a business owner, I found that having these options meant I didn't have to hire a designer for every single variation. For my main logo, I used the Regular style for clarity and strength. When I needed to create a sticker or a badge for limited-edition batches, the Outline style gave me a trendy, hollow look that worked perfectly against colorful backgrounds. The ShadowUp and ShadowDown variations added depth to my social media graphics, making text pop on mobile screens where space is limited. These specific features ensure that your brand remains cohesive whether it appears on a large billboard or a tiny Instagram story highlight.

Perfect Pairings for Retro Drink in Menu and Signage Design

Retro Drink pairs naturally with clean sans serif fonts or elegant script typefaces to create balanced compositions for menus and storefront signs. When I redesigned the menu board for my weekend café pop-up, I used the bold, groovy style of Retro Drink for the section headers like "Fresh Brews" or "Sweet Treats." To keep the text readable for customers scanning quickly, I paired it with a simple, thin sans serif font for the descriptions and prices. This contrast ensured that the brand personality shone through in the titles while maintaining professionalism in the details. For boutique owners, this same strategy works wonders on window displays and hanging tags, allowing you to highlight key collections without overwhelming the customer with too much visual noise.
